## Build Provenance: Config Hot-Reload

Grindstone reloads `pipeline.toml` on SIGHUP without restarting workers. Reloaded values are stamped into the provenance manifest, so two builds with identical sources can differ if a hot-reload landed mid-run. Always check the manifest's `config_epoch` before comparing artifacts. Do not hot-reload during the signing phase; the Vexley signer caches the old keyset and provenance will lie. Each reload event records the token below for audit.

session token of badup-kahop = htk31_8b540f713a9a45aa3dd75858ec37e73

Handover: Payroll Export v4 — from Darsha to Ilmo. Plugin authors should note that Ledgerwing now emits payroll exports as column-ordered TSV, not the legacy pipe-delimited format. The `pay_period` field moved to column two, and currency codes are uppercase. Please test against the Brindlehook staging feed before publishing updates. The signing vault for the staging feed unlocks with the recovery passphrase below.

unlock words, fawig-bagef: olidor-holir-istox-holath-tamys-quenion-giliel

# Flaglight Rollouts — Approvals

Quick version for on-call: any rollout touching more than 5% of traffic needs an approval in Flaglight before the ramp continues. Kill switches don't need approval — just flip them and note it in the incident channel. Scheduled ramps pause automatically if error budget burns hot. If you're stuck at 2 a.m. with a pending approval, there's one person authorized to override, and that's the approver below.

account owner for tagep-bafof: Norael Gilax Juleth

## Deployment & Pagination

If you're building a plugin against the Fernwick public API, pagination is the first thing to get right. All list endpoints are cursor-based — no page numbers, no offsets. Grab the cursor from each response and pass it back until it comes up empty. Page sizes are capped server-side, so asking for ten thousand rows just gets you the max.

The deployed API gateway enforces these limits via the configuration shown here.

config for tagaf-bawif:
[norok]
host = norok.ordinworks.local
user = norok_svc
database = norok_prod